RED TAIL HEART: AUTHOR KENNETH WILLIAMS
Wednesday, May 9 @ 6:30 PM: Author Kenneth A. Williams was raised by his widowed grandmother in near-poverty
in a small Oklahoma town, but with her support and encouragement he earned his
JD degree from Cornell University. He now practices law and resides in
Connecticut with his wife and three children and recently published his first
novel, Red Tail Heart: The Life and Love of a Tuskegee Airman. The
novel follows divorce attorney Chris Irvin, who gains the confidence to find
love for himself after he uncovers letters belonging to his great uncle Roy, who
was a Tuskegee Airman during World War II. Uncle Roy's heart-wrenching story is
one of love lost and regained. In the author's words, "This story explores love
in all forms. Romantic, erotic, parent and child, God and man, dysfunctional,
all in the context of one man's extraordinary journey through life." Join
author Kenneth A. Williams as he leads us through Chris and Uncle Roy's story.
